Jump to content

Recommended Posts

Posted

Boas

No âmbito da minha PAP, tenho que desenvolver um programa para uma videoteca, para fazer a gestão de filmes dvd, filmes vhs, revistas, pap's e requisições/devoluções dos mesmos.

Gostava de saber o que vos parece ser o melhor programa para o desenvolvimento da aplicação?

Pretendo inserir os dados na base de dados por modo gráfico (por formulários penso eu)

Agradeço ajuda...

Obrigado

Cumprimentos

Posted

Quando te referiste a "modo gráfico" é o utilizador do teu software em PHP que vai inserir. Porque programas para editar PHP em modo gráfico há poucos (eu nem conheço nenhum) e os que houver são pagos.

PS: Não respondo a perguntas por mensagem que podem ser respondidas no fórum.

Posted

E que tal desenvolveres o sistema de gestão web-based em php (Usando o Zend Studio por exemplo) e criares o sistema de terminal em C# (Usando o Visual Studio por exemplo) com isto terias um terminal para servir no video clube, e o web-based para relatórios e globalização de dados

"Quando eu for grande quero ser como o Celso"

Posted

Quando te referiste a "modo gráfico" é o utilizador do teu software em PHP que vai inserir. Porque programas para editar PHP em modo gráfico há poucos (eu nem conheço nenhum) e os que houver são pagos.

Exacto, para a funcionária inserir os dados dos filmes, etc..
  • 2 months later...
Posted

Boas

Estou a alguns dias do prazo de conclusão da minha pap e preciso de ajuda em algumas coisas...

Já tenho a base de dados com todas as tabelas, tipos de dados e tamanhos definidos...

Usei o wamp com phpmyadmin para desenvolver a base de dados...

Agora preciso de saber como desenvolver o ambiente gráfico e como ligar a base de dados? Será Dreamweaver o mais adequado?

Cumprimentos

Posted

ok , parece-me que estas um pouco a nora com isso, tens uma base de dados criada já e um principio agora queres fazer o interface, vais usar php e estas a perguntar se o dreamweaver é o mais adequado? N deverias estar a perguntar antes como se faz uma ligação a base de dados em php? ou então como tratas a informação dos resultados? acho que deverias começar por ai. Dreamweaver ou bloco de notas no fundo é a mesma coisa (eu pessoalmente uso zend studio) passa pelo site do php e vê os exemplos para mysql_connect() mysql_query() mysql_result() mysql_fetch_assoc() e todas as outras que te vão sair relacionadas. depois se tiveres duvidas diz qualquer coisa.

já agora espero que o teu pouco tempo seja pelo menos um mês lol

Fica Bem

O que não tem solução, solucionado esta...

  • 2 weeks later...
Posted

Boas

Ja tenho o interface "pronto", falta apenas inserir o codigo para apresentar dados da base de dados, por exemplo, na pagina "filmesdvd" quero que apresente os dados dos filmes como estão na base de dados, em forma de lista, se desse para limitar a 25 ou 50 linhas por pagina melhor ainda.

alguem me diz como mostar os dados da bd ?

cumprimentos

Posted

um bocadinho de código para ajudar... claro que tens que alterar os cabeçalhos da tabela html, alterar a query SQL com os campos e nome da tabela correctos e no mysql_select_db o nome da base dados.

<body>
<!--
conteúdo da página
-->
  <table>
     <tr>
       <td>ID</td>
       <td>Titulo</td>
       <td>Realizador</td>
     </tr>
<?php
//secção de php para apresentar os dados

$query =  "SELECT id, titulo, realizador FROM filmes";
$dbconn = mysql_connect("localhost","user","password");
mysql_select_db("bdvideoteca",$dbconn);

$result = mysql_query($query,$dbconn);

while($row=mysql_fetch_assoc($result)){
    echo '<tr>';
    echo '<td>', $row['id'],'</td>';
    echo '<td>', $row['titulo'],'</td>';
    echo '<td>', $row['realizador'],'</td>';
    echo '</tr>';
}
mysql_free_result($result);
?>
  </table>

</body>
Tharis Fan ClubMay Tharis bless you
Posted

Boas

Usei o código do user edsousa mas não esta a aparecer o resultado da bd...

<?php
//secção de php para apresentar os dados

$query = "SELECT 'cod_fdvd, nome_dvd, genero_fdvd, duracao_fdvd, ano_fdvd, produtor_fdvd FROM filmesdvd";
$dbconn = mysql_connect("localhost:3306","root","");
mysql_select_db("videoteca",$dbconn);

$result = mysql_query($query,$dbconn);

while($row=mysql_fetch_assoc($result)){
    echo '<tr>';
    echo '<td>', $row['cod_fdvd'],'</td>';
    echo '<td>', $row['nome_fdvd'],'</td>';
    echo '<td>', $row['genero_fdvd'],'</td>';
    echo '<td>', $row['duracao_fdvd'],'</td>';
    echo '<td>', $row['ano_fdvd'],'</td>';
    echo '<td>', $row['produtor_fdvd'],'</td>';
    echo '</tr>';
}
mysql_free_result($result);
?>

Está algo mal?

Cumprimentos

Posted

tas a meter a pass na base de dados pra conectar e o teu servidor deve ta á escuta na porta 80 por definiçao nao 3306 como tens

a pelicula que ta a seguir ao select tens que a tirar

e taste a esquecer de fechar a conexao a base de dados

mysql_close();

Posted

tas a meter a pass na base de dados pra conectar e o teu servidor deve ta á escuta na porta 80 por definiçao nao 3306 como tens

a pelicula que ta a seguir ao select tens que a tirar

e taste a esquecer de fechar a conexao a base de dados

mysql_close();

nao tem pass para aceder a bd, ja meti o mysql_close(); e continua sem dar...

Tenho a base de dados no wamp e as paginas numa pasta no ambiente de trabalho, é correcto?

Posted

Faz:

<?php
//secção de php para apresentar os dados

$query = "SELECT 'cod_fdvd, nome_dvd, genero_fdvd, duracao_fdvd, ano_fdvd, produtor_fdvd FROM filmesdvd";
$dbconn = mysql_connect("localhost:3306","root","");
mysql_select_db("videoteca",$dbconn);

$result = mysql_query($query,$dbconn);

while($row=mysql_fetch_assoc($result)){
    echo '<tr>';
    echo '<td>', $row['cod_fdvd'],'</td>';
    echo '<td>', $row['nome_fdvd'],'</td>';
    echo '<td>', $row['genero_fdvd'],'</td>';
    echo '<td>', $row['duracao_fdvd'],'</td>';
    echo '<td>', $row['ano_fdvd'],'</td>';
    echo '<td>', $row['produtor_fdvd'],'</td>';
    echo '</tr>';
}
echo mysql_errno($dbconn).": ".mysql_error($dbconn);
mysql_free_result($result);
?>

PS: Não respondo a perguntas por mensagem que podem ser respondidas no fórum.

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×
×
  • Create New...

Important Information

By using this site you accept our Terms of Use and Privacy Policy. We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ue.